Bio Ethanol Fireplaces

Ethanol fireplaces can give an inviting atmosphere to any room without the need for costly construction work or gas supply. They are the most secure fire type available.

As long as you only make use of bio-ethanol fuel that has been specifically formulated for your fire and follow the safety instructions your fireplace will be extremely safe to use.

Ease of installation

Ethanol fireplaces are an easy and quick solution for homeowners who want to revamp their living space or add a focal piece to their home decor. They don't require a flue and they don't release dangerous smoke, so you don't have to be concerned about the accumulation of soot on your ceilings or walls.

Whether you opt for an entire fire suite - for example, Mano Mano's Adam Solus Fireplace Suite in Oak with Colorado Bio Ethanol Fire in Black, available at PS569 or an independent model that can be moved from room to room (such as the Planika Petit, PS191) Installation is simple and requires no specialist help. All you need to do is make sure that your ceiling or wall is sturdy and adhere to the directions for the model you pick.

If you decide to install a wall-mounted ethanol fireplace, most are supplied with the necessary hardware to allow them to be mounted as a flat-screen television or recessed into the wall. It will take an experienced professional around an hour to put in the brackets, extensions and find the studs.

You can also choose between automatic and manual bio ethanol burning devices. The automated burner is designed to keep the fuel away from the flames so that it can burn for longer without the danger of overheating or consuming. A manual burner works in the same way as an old-fashioned fireplace, but you'll need matches or lighters to light the flames.

It is important to keep in mind that when choosing a bio ethanol burner, the burner should be covered with non-combustible materials. This will ensure that nothing gets in contact with the burning fuel. If you do not cover the burner, the flame could get too hot and cause damage to the fireplace.

Designs and styles

There are a number of different styles and designs that bio ethanol fireplaces are available in. Some bio ethanol fireplaces have an old-fashioned wood-burning style and others sport modern and sleek design. Every type of fireplace offers the same advantages, regardless of design and ambiance without harmful fumes or smoke.

Ethanol fires can be wall-mounted or freestanding. Freestanding models can be moved around a room to suit your needs. Wall-mounted models, on the other hand, are fixed to the wall and require special mounting equipment. They also must comply with certain clearance distances to avoid flammable materials.

The fire itself is created by a burner pan that is situated on the bottom of the fireplace. The fuel is poured into the pan and the fire is then lit with a long lighter. The process takes about 15 minutes to get the fire up to its maximum flame potential. Once the flames are set and the fire is ablaze, you can sit back, relax and enjoy the warm ambiance of your home.

Certain ethanol fire places offer heating settings that can be altered. This lets you adjust the amount of heat your fireplace generates.

Another advantage of ethanol fireplaces is that they do not require a chimney or flue. This makes them a great alternative for new homes or older ones that don't have traditional chimney breasts or fireplaces. Furthermore, a bio-ethanol fire place does not produce any ash or harmful gases which could be harmful for those suffering from respiratory issues.

No Flu

The major advantage bio ethanol fires have over traditional wood or gas fires is that they don't need an exhaust pipe to run. There is no chance of a chimney fire caused by tar buildup or a blockage.

A bio ethanol fireplace doesn't create a lot of particles that can harm the air quality, which is a great thing for those suffering from asthma or allergies. Another benefit is that there is no smoke produced by the fireplace and, therefore, it doesn't cause a bad smell in the room.

Unlike a wood-burning fireplace, bioethanol fires don't lose much heat through the chimney, which means it can produce an incredible amount of heat for its size. This lets you keep your furniture close to the fire without having to worry about it getting caught on fire, which could be dangerous.

There are several designs available for a bio-ethanol freestanding fireplace. You can pick an installation on the wall for modern, sleek design or a recessed model which will blend in with the design of your space.

A manual or automatic burner is another aspect to consider. A manual burner requires that you ignite the fuel from the reservoir. A burner that is automated will automatically light the fire after the tank is completely empty.

It is crucial to allow the flames to completely burn out and wait until the burner cools down before refueling. In the event that you don't the ethanol will evaporate and fireplaces uk you'll have to start over.

The majority of manufacturers advise that you leave at minimum 45 minutes between refilling your fire, so that you have plenty of time to properly put out the flames, and make sure that all flammable substances are removed from the fire. In addition, it's recommended to store any spare fuel containing ethanol away from the reach of children and pets to prevent any accidents from happening.

Easy maintenance

Ethanol fireplaces operate by pouring bio-ethanol fuel into the burner and lighting it. The heat and flame created by the burning fuel can be controlled with an adjustable slider. (Not all designs come with this feature). By altering how much oxygen is pumped into the fire, you can alter the speed at which the fuel burns, and how high the flame burns.

The soot that is produced from the combustion of fuel can be easily cleaned with a an easy clean cloth. The only other maintenance required is keeping the burner filled with the correct fuel and ensuring it is not too far from any flammable items or equipment.

Another benefit of bioethanol fires is that you can install them almost anywhere, without having to worry about building regulations or chimneys. This gives you a lot of flexibility in designing your home, and also where you would like to sit and enjoy the warmth of your fireplace. You could even choose to have a freestanding model that can be moved from room to room.

Wall-mounted bio ethanol fireplaces are able to be incorporated into walls with ease, and some models can be rotated by 180 degrees to focus the heat and flame to the desired space of your living space. You can even mount a remote control onto some designs to have full control from the couch.

Many wall-mounted bioethanol fireplaces are equipped with brackets that enable them to be fixed to an unfinished ceiling or a sloping one. The fireplace can be installed wherever you want is possible, but you can still utilize the remote control to turn it off or adjust the flame's height and set temperature.

When you're not using your ethanol fireplace, make sure to shut it off and keep it away from any flammable items or materials. Don't pour any more fuel into the burner until it is at room temperature. Be careful when handling it since it's extremely hot.
